Youth mentorship program template.

Unite for Youth will focus primarily on middle school youths. It is projected that within three years, 50% of the system’s students will be in middle school. This age group is particularly problematic and a perfect time for mentoring to be effective. Unite for Youth’s mentoring programs will pair a youth with mentor for 12 months.

Program Procedures This section addresses the mentoring program procedures that operationalize your ...Examples of mentorship program survey questions. The way you pose survey questions impacts the type of answers you receive. For example, closed questions only require a yes or no answer. You want to choose open questions that invite a more detailed response from program participants to gather more valuable information.

Randstad’s leadership development mentoring program. Company: Randstad.• Hold a Mentor Program Informational Meeting at several points during the year for any in-terested mentoring candidates. Require all mentor candidates to attend one of these (making them optional is acceptable, but less-preferred). Explain how the program will work, how the role of the mentor is defined, and what mentors are expected to do.Youth Mentor Salary & Outlook. Unite for Youth is being established to provide mentoring for at risk middle and high school youth in the Greater Claremont area. The program will create partnerships with the local school districts and the juvenile court system.Instagram:https://instagram. zillow.reddit blurayshein pollutiongood business attire STEP ONE: Investigate the Need for a New Program in Your Community.
